Output f28c8510c8c745639a897f81dce249157c3662a6d8d3bb93d5b925e6840d16f0:0

value
3126556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f95a87c6481ce5b3305d82805cfa9793d38ce51c OP_EQUAL
address
3QRUdUCs4DskiG2rQNHKKkyADh6Yk8v5tN
transaction
f28c8510c8c745639a897f81dce249157c3662a6d8d3bb93d5b925e6840d16f0
confirmations
150640
spent
true